Railways open ‘luxury salon coach’ to common man for the first time

Date:

Opening its door for the first time, Railways is providing a great facility by operating its salon coach for the common people for its maiden tour to Katra. The private coach which was only available for the top railway officials was occupied by six people when it pulled off from the Old Delhi Railway station.

The coach is equipped with amenities like two exclusive air-conditioned bedrooms with attached bath, a large living cum dining room, kitchenette and rear window for unobstructed views. IRCTC has even called it a ‘moving house’. The privately-occupied saloon coach comes with valet service.

According to the IRCTC officials, the cost of the salon coach is around 2 Lakh. These six people were the first to book this salon and it was booked by M/s Royal India Train Journeys.

“This will be an all-inclusive tour where the guests will be offered all the comfort of a hotel. Exclusive staff will be available for services on board. Railway also provides one AC attendant and one saloon attendant for ensuring hassle-free travel,” IRCTC said.

From now on, the saloons are available for charter for the common people and the details are available on the IRCTC website, it said. The Railways has a total of 336 saloon cars across railway zones, among them 62 are air-conditioned.
